CP-odd Higgs Boson Production in eγ Collisions

Abstract

We investigate the CP-odd Higgs boson production via two-photon processes in eγ collisions. The CP-odd Higgs boson, which we denote as A0, is expected to appear in the Two-Higgs Doublet Models (2HDM) as a minimal extension of Higgs sector for which the Minimal Supersymmetric Standard Model (MSSM) is a special case. The scattering amplitude for eγ→ eA0 is evaluated at the electroweak one-loop level. The dominant contribution comes only from top-quark loops when A0 boson is rather light and β is not large. There are no contributions from the W-boson and Z-boson loops nor from the scalar top-quark (stop) loops. The differential cross section for the A0 production is analysed.
